Petrobras is Brazil's national oil and gas company. It finds, drills, and produces crude oil and natural gas, then refines that oil into fuels like gasoline, diesel, and jet fuel. It also sells natural gas and petrochemicals to businesses and consumers across Brazil, making it one of the largest energy companies in Latin America. Petrobras earns money by selling oil, refined fuels, and natural gas — both inside Brazil and on global export markets. The Brazilian government owns a majority stake, which gives the company political influence but also exposes it to government interference in pricing and dividends. Petrobras operates massive deepwater oil fields off Brazil's coast, called the pre-salt layer, which produce oil at relatively low cost and give the company a strong production advantage. The main risk is that government policy changes — such as forced fuel price controls — can quickly squeeze profits, as has happened before.
